Meaning of go on with
The primary meaning of "go on with" is to continue doing something or to proceed with a task or activity.

Definitions
- To continue doing something or to proceed with a task or activity
- * To persist or persevere in a course of action
- * To move forward or advance in a particular situation or activity
Usage Examples
- We will go on with the meeting despite the technical difficulties
- * She decided to go on with her plans to start a new business
- * The company will go on with the project despite the setbacks
